Pittsburgh Pirates vs Milwaukee Brewers Preview and Analysis
The Pirates are entering this series off a win and split their 4-game series against the New York Mets 2-2 in their last series. They enter this game with a 44-47 record overall and have a road record of 22-23. This is the series finale of a 3-game series with the Brewers on Thursday with the 2nd game of this series still to be played on Wednesday. The Pirates won the series opener of this series on Tuesday. Their offense ranks 27th in the MLB with a .670 OPS. Martín Pérez is their starting pitcher on Wednesday while Paul Skenes is making his start in this game on Thursday. He is 5-0 with a 2.12 ERA this season. His team lost 2 of their last 3 games this season with him making an appearance. In his last MLB regular season start, he allowed 2 ER, 1 HR, and 2 BB with 8 Ks on 4 hits through 7 IP against the New York Mets.
The Brewers are entering this series off a win and lost their 3-game series against the Los Angeles Dodgers 2-1 in their last series. They enter this game with a 53-39 record overall and have a home record of 27-14. This is the 3rd game of a 3-game series with the Pirates on Thursday with the 2nd game of this series still to be played on Wednesday. The Brewers lost the 1st game of this series on Tuesday. Their offense ranks 10th in the MLB with a .731 OPS. Rookie pitcher Tobias Myers is their starting pitcher on Wednesday while Aaron Civale is making his start in this game on Thursday. He is 2-6 with a 5.18 ERA this season. His team lost their last 2 straight games this season with him making an appearance. In his last MLB regular season start, he allowed 4 earned runs, 3 homers, and 3 BB with 8 strikeouts on 5 hits through 5 innings played against the Los Angeles Dodgers.
Pirates vs Brewers Prediction
The current betting odds have the Pirates listed as a favorite in this game according to Draftkings Sportsbook. The Brewers have looked good in their games this season with their 53-39 record overall which has them leading the NL Central with a top 10 record in the MLB. They have also looked great in their home games this year with their 27-14 home record. Meanwhile, the Pirates haven't looked great in their games this season with their 44-47 record overall which has them out of the playoff race right now. They haven't looked great in their road games either, going 22-23 in their road games this year. They haven't been the better team all season, but they are the hotter team coming into this one with their 5-5 record in their last 10 games while the Brewers are only 4-6. The Pirates also took the 1st game of this series in a 12-2 win and their offense has been getting really hot over their last few games. They are going to have a stud on the mound too since Skenes is starting in this one. Skenes is 5-0 with a 2.12 ERA and has been an absolute phenom in his MLB debut season. His team has lost 2 of their last 3 games with him starting, but a majority of the games he has started in have been wins since the Pirates usually bring the run support for him. He only gave up 2 earned runs in his last start too, and that has been a common theme for him all season. The Brewers aren't going to get much help from their starter here since Civale is on the mound and he won't keep this hot Pirates offense off the board. He is 2-6 with a 5.18 ERA and he already gave up 4 earned runs in his 1st start as a Brewer after getting traded from the Rays. Even going back to when he was on the Rays, his team has lost 2 games in a row with him starting and has also lost a majority of his starts over the last 2 months. The Pirates have the better pitching matchup in this one and with their offense getting hot now, this is a series they can win. The best way to place a bet here is on the Pirates to win this game.
